Understanding No-Deposit Betting Bonuses in 2026
No-deposit bonuses have evolved significantly in the sports betting industry. In 2026, you’ll encounter several types of free money offers: actual free bets from regulated sportsbooks, virtual currency from social sportsbooks, deposit match bonuses requiring your first payment, and loyalty rewards after account verification. Understanding the difference between these offerings helps you maximize value from each platform.
The legal landscape matters greatly. In regulated US states like New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, Illinois, and Colorado, sportsbooks are restricted in their bonus offerings. Most major operators offer deposit match promotions rather than true no-deposit bonuses. Social sportsbooks, which operate differently by using virtual currency instead of real money wagering, provide the most generous no-deposit offers because they aren’t constrained by the same regulatory requirements.
Virtual currency bonuses work differently than real money. When a social sportsbook credits you 5,000 coins upon signup, you’re receiving play money that cannot be withdrawn as cash. You can only use it to place bets within their platform. Sweepstakes coins, offered by many social sportsbooks, represent your chance to convert virtual winnings into actual cash prizes through their sweepstakes mechanism.
Wagering requirements represent a critical factor in bonus value. A 10x wagering requirement means you must bet your bonus amount 10 times before withdrawing winnings. Some bonuses have no wagering requirements, making them significantly more valuable. Expiration dates also matter; a bonus that expires in 24 hours has less practical value than one lasting 30 days.
Social Sportsbooks vs. Regulated Sportsbooks: How No-Deposit Offers Differ
Social sportsbooks and regulated sportsbooks operate under completely different business models and regulations, which directly impacts their bonus structures. Understanding these differences is essential for choosing the right platform for your needs.
Social Sportsbook Model
Social sportsbooks use virtual currency exclusively. You place bets using coins or tokens rather than real money. Platforms like Fliff, Thrillzz, and Legendz operate this way. They can offer massive no-deposit bonuses because they’re not wagering real money. When you sign up for Fliff, receiving 5,000 Fliff Coins costs the platform nothing in actual money; it’s a software credit. These platforms monetize through optional purchases of additional coins and through sweepstakes mechanisms where winners receive real money prizes.
The advantage for bettors is obvious: you get substantial starting balances free. The disadvantage is that you can’t withdraw your virtual currency as cash. Any winnings in coins must remain within the platform unless you’ve earned sweepstakes coins that can be converted through their prize redemption system.
Regulated Sportsbook Model
Regulated sportsbooks in states like New York, New Jersey, Pennsylvania, Illinois, and Colorado operate under strict licensing requirements. They handle real money directly, which means their bonuses are heavily regulated. Most cannot offer true no-deposit bonuses; instead, they provide deposit match promotions. A typical offer might be a 100% deposit match up to $500, meaning you deposit $500 and receive $500 in bonus funds.
The advantage here is that you’re working with real money that can be withdrawn. The disadvantage is that you must deposit your own cash first. These platforms typically enforce strict wagering requirements, such as 15x to 25x playthrough, and limit which sports and bet types qualify for bonus usage.

Understanding Deposit Match Structure
Deposit match bonuses provide proportional bonus funds based on your initial deposit. A 100% deposit match up to $500 means depositing $500 earns $500 in bonus funds, giving you $1,000 total to wager. A 50% match up to $500 means depositing $500 earns only $250 bonus, totaling $750. Always multiply the match percentage by your deposit to calculate your actual bonus.
Wagering requirements determine bonus usability. A bonus with a 15x wagering requirement means you must bet the bonus amount 15 times before withdrawing. If you receive a $500 bonus, you must place $7,500 in bets before cashing out. Some bonuses carry higher requirements like 25x. Eligible sports vary; typically major leagues are included while sometimes niche sports or low-odds bets are excluded.
Expiration dates critically affect bonus value. Most bonuses expire within 30 to 60 days. Active bettors can easily meet wagering requirements within this timeframe, while casual players may lose unused bonuses. Always check expiration dates when claiming.

How to Maximize No-Deposit Bonus Value
Claiming a bonus is only the first step. Strategic usage determines whether you actually benefit from these offers or watch them expire unused. Here are proven tactics for maximizing no-deposit bonus value:
Select Compatible Sports and Bet Types
Not all bets contribute equally toward wagering requirements. Some platforms exclude certain sports, low-odds bets, or promotional markets from bonus qualification. Before placing bets, review bonus terms identifying eligible sports and minimum odds. Typically, major league sports like NFL, NBA, MLB, and NHL have full eligibility, while niche sports or markets below minimum odds may not count.
Bet type eligibility also varies. Moneyline and spread bets usually qualify fully. Player prop bets sometimes have reduced contribution or may be excluded entirely. Parlay bets might count differently than single bets. Reading terms prevents wasting bonus funds on ineligible bets.
Understand Wagering Requirement Mathematics
Calculate your actual wagering obligation before placing bets. A $100 bonus with 15x wagering requires $1,500 in total bets. If you plan five individual $10 bets, you’ll meet requirements quickly on major sports with favorable odds. Conversely, a single $100 bet technically meets the requirement but offers single outcome uncertainty.
Expected value varies by wagering strategy. Betting at lower odds (1.5 to 2.0) across multiple wagers reduces variance and increases predictability in meeting requirements. High-odds bets might seem exciting but increase risk of missing requirements entirely.
Track Expiration Dates Meticulously
Set phone calendar reminders for bonus expiration dates. Nothing is more frustrating than having unmet wagering requirements expire. Most platforms email expiration notices, but don’t rely solely on notifications; proactively monitor your bonus status within the app or website.
With short expiration dates (24 to 48 hours common on some social sportsbooks), plan your betting schedule immediately after claiming bonuses. Procrastination risks forfeiture.
Start with Small Bets for Comfort
Initial bets on bonuses shouldn’t max out your available funds. Place smaller wagers on confident picks, building comfort with the platform while systematically addressing wagering requirements. This approach prevents poor-decision betting while stressed about remaining time or requirement completion.
Common Mistakes to Avoid with No-Deposit Bonuses
Understanding pitfalls helps you extract actual value rather than seeing bonuses evaporate. These common mistakes cost bettors significant value:
Ignoring Terms and Conditions
Bonus terms contain critical information: wagering requirements, expiration dates, eligible sports, minimum odds, and withdrawal restrictions. Skipping this section leads to wasted bonuses. Set aside 10 minutes to thoroughly read bonus terms before claiming. Note specific details in your phone notes for reference while betting.
Betting Recklessly to Complete Requirements
The pressure of looming expiration dates often causes poor decision-making. Avoid placing bets on teams or outcomes you don’t genuinely believe in simply because you need to complete wagering requirements. This strategy consistently loses money.
Instead, focus on high-confidence picks aligned with your normal betting approach. If meeting requirements requires bets misaligned with your analysis, consider accepting bonus loss as preferable to making poor wagers.
Overlooking Withdrawal Restrictions
Some bonuses carry withdrawal restrictions beyond wagering requirements. You might complete 15x playthrough but then face restrictions on withdrawing winnings until certain other conditions are met. Read the complete bonus section, not just the headline offer.
Claiming Multiple Bonuses That Conflict
Many platforms allow only one active bonus at a time. Claiming a second bonus automatically cancels the first. Verify which bonuses can stack and plan accordingly. Generally, new user welcome bonuses cannot be combined with ongoing promotional offers.
Comparing Bonus Value Across Platforms
Determining which bonus offers the best value requires looking beyond headline numbers. A 100,000 coin bonus has different value than a $100 free bet due to different withdrawal mechanics and wagering requirements.
Calculating Real Dollar Value of Virtual Currency
Social sportsbook bonuses lack direct cash value since coins cannot be withdrawn. However, they enable you to win real money through betting action. Estimate value by calculating expected winnings from your hypothetical betting with bonus coins.
If you receive 100,000 coins and place conservative bets at 2.0 odds with 50% win rate expectations, you’d win 50,000 additional coins over roughly 50 bets. Those winnings could be cashed out through sweepstakes mechanisms if the platform allows. Some platforms enable converting entire balances to sweepstakes coins for cash conversion; others restrict this. These mechanics dramatically affect real value.
Evaluating Ease of Bonus Completion
A $500 bonus with 25x wagering requirement ($12,500 total bets required) represents more difficulty than a $500 bonus with 1x requirement ($500 total bets). Easier requirements mean better actual value since you’re more likely to complete them within expiration windows.
Bonus value also depends on how many bets you normally place. High-volume bettors easily complete requirements; casual bettors might let bonuses expire. Match your bonus selection to your typical betting frequency.
Considering Ongoing Rewards Beyond Welcome Bonuses
Platform quality extends beyond initial bonuses. Daily login bonuses, loyalty programs, and promotional offers after your welcome period impact long-term value. A platform offering 10,000 coins weekly might deliver better total value than one with a massive welcome bonus but minimal ongoing rewards.
Review loyalty program structures. Five-tier systems with escalating benefits reward commitment. Platforms resetting loyalty standings frequently or providing minimal per-tier benefits offer reduced long-term value.

Red Flags and Safety Considerations
While most established platforms are legitimate, certain warning signs indicate potential problems. Protect yourself by recognizing common red flags:
Unverifiable Licensing and Regulation
Legitimate platforms clearly display their licensing information. Look for specific license numbers and regulatory board citations. If a platform claims licensing without verifiable details, consider it suspicious. Verify licenses directly through regulatory body websites rather than relying on platform claims.
Unclear or Constantly Changing Terms
Terms and conditions should be permanently accessible and consistent. Platforms frequently changing bonus terms or making terms difficult to locate indicate potential issues. Compare current terms to archived versions when possible.
Difficulty Withdrawing Winnings
Research user reviews regarding withdrawal experiences. Platforms creating obstacles to withdrawals or delaying payments consistently are problematic. While some delayed processing is normal (typically 2 to 5 business days), longer periods or repeated denials without explanation warrant concern.
Unresponsive Customer Support
Test customer support before committing significant funds. If responses to simple questions take days or seem evasive, this indicates organizational issues. Reliable platforms respond within hours to straightforward inquiries.
Unclear Bonus Conditions
Platforms deliberately obfuscating bonus conditions with unclear language, hidden wagering requirements, or surprise restrictions have negative intent. Clear bonuses are simply stated with obvious terms.

How do wagering requirements work on bonus funds?
A wagering requirement specifies how many times you must bet your bonus amount before withdrawing. A $100 bonus with a 15x wagering requirement requires placing $1,500 in total bets. Each bet counts toward this requirement regardless of win or loss. Some platforms count all bets equally; others assign different contribution percentages to different bet types. Reading bonus terms identifies specific contribution percentages. If requirements aren’t met before expiration, the entire bonus typically forfeits.
